Key Features of Hugo Boss Blue and Silver Watches

When you're considering investing in a Hugo Boss blue and silver watch, it's essential to understand the key features that make these timepieces stand out. Firstly, let's talk about the design. Hugo Boss watches are renowned for their sleek and minimalist aesthetics. The blue dials often come in various shades, from deep navy to vibrant azure, each offering a unique visual appeal. The silver elements, such as the case, hands, and hour markers, are meticulously crafted to ensure a cohesive and elegant look. You'll often find that the dials feature subtle details, like textured patterns or sunray finishes, which add depth and sophistication without being overly flashy. Next up is materials. Hugo Boss uses high-quality materials to ensure durability and longevity. The cases are typically made from stainless steel, which is known for its resistance to corrosion and scratches. The straps can vary from stainless steel bracelets to leather bands, depending on the model. Leather straps often feature intricate stitching and comfortable linings, while stainless steel bracelets offer a more robust and contemporary feel. Then there's the movement. While Hugo Boss watches are primarily fashion-focused, they don't compromise on the quality of their movements. Most models are equipped with reliable quartz movements, which are accurate and require minimal maintenance. Some higher-end models may feature automatic movements, which are powered by the wearer's motion and offer a more traditional watchmaking experience. Water resistance is another important factor. While Hugo Boss watches aren't designed for deep-sea diving, they typically offer a decent level of water resistance, usually around 30 to 50 meters. This means they can withstand splashes, rain, and brief immersion in water, making them suitable for everyday wear. Finally, the brand reputation speaks for itself. Hugo Boss is a globally recognized brand known for its quality and style. How to Choose the Right Watch for You

Selecting the perfect Hugo Boss blue and silver watch requires careful consideration of several factors to ensure it aligns with your personal style and needs. First and foremost, consider your lifestyle. Are you a busy professional who needs a watch for the office? Or do you prefer a more casual timepiece for weekend wear? If you work in a formal setting, a classic and understated watch with a leather strap or a simple stainless steel bracelet might be the best choice. If you're more laid-back, a sporty chronograph or a minimalist design could be more suitable. Next, think about your personal style. Do you prefer classic and timeless designs, or do you lean towards modern and trendy styles? If you have a classic style, a watch with a simple dial, elegant hour markers, and a polished silver case would be a great fit. If you're more into modern styles, consider a watch with a bold design, a textured dial, and a brushed silver case. Pay attention to the size of the watch. A watch that's too big or too small can look awkward on your wrist. As a general rule, the diameter of the watch case should be proportional to the size of your wrist. If you have a smaller wrist, opt for a watch with a smaller case size (around 38-40mm). If you have a larger wrist, you can go for a watch with a larger case size (around 42-44mm). Consider the features you need. Do you need a watch with chronograph functions for timing activities? Or do you prefer a simple watch that only tells the time? If you need extra features, make sure the watch has them without compromising on style. Also, think about the strap or bracelet. Leather straps are generally more comfortable and versatile, while stainless steel bracelets offer a more robust and contemporary feel. Choose the material that best suits your style and comfort preferences. Finally, set a budget. Hugo Boss watches come in a range of prices, so it's important to set a budget before you start shopping. This will help you narrow down your options and avoid overspending. Caring for Your Hugo Boss Watch

Once you've invested in a Hugo Boss blue and silver watch, proper care and maintenance are essential to ensure its longevity and preserve its pristine appearance. Here's a guide to help you keep your timepiece in top condition. First, regular cleaning is crucial. Use a soft, lint-free cloth to wipe down your watch daily. This will remove dirt, dust, and fingerprints that can accumulate over time. For a deeper clean, you can use a mild soap and water solution. Apply a small amount of the solution to a soft cloth and gently wipe the watch. Be sure to avoid getting water inside the watch case, as this can damage the movement. Avoid exposing your watch to harsh chemicals. Perfumes, lotions, and cleaning agents can corrode the materials and damage the finish. Always remove your watch before applying these products. Protect your watch from extreme temperatures. Avoid leaving your watch in direct sunlight or in a hot car, as this can damage the movement and fade the colors. Similarly, avoid exposing your watch to extreme cold, as this can cause the movement to malfunction. Store your watch properly. When you're not wearing your watch, store it in a cool, dry place, preferably in a watch box or pouch. This will protect it from dust, scratches, and other potential damage. Service your watch regularly. Depending on the type of movement, your watch may require periodic servicing. Quartz watches typically need a battery replacement every few years, while automatic watches may need to be serviced every 5-7 years. Regular servicing will ensure that your watch continues to function properly and accurately. Be mindful of water resistance. While most Hugo Boss watches offer some level of water resistance, it's important to be mindful of the limitations. Avoid wearing your watch while swimming or showering, unless it's specifically designed for water activities. After exposure to water, be sure to dry your watch thoroughly with a soft cloth. Handle your watch with care. Avoid dropping or bumping your watch, as this can damage the movement or the case. Treat your watch with respect, and it will reward you with years of reliable service.
